Escape the Day is a Swedish metalcore band from Gothenburg, formed in 2007, as Mindscape, by Sebastian Westman and Patrick Möhlenbrock.[1] The current lineup consists of Sebastian Ekstrand, Jonas Jenelin, Sebastian Westman, and Kristian Forsell. After the departure of Patrick Möhlenbrock, in 2016, Sebastian Westman remains the only founding member of the band. They released their debut album, Into Inception, in 2016.

History

Mindscape (2007–2009)

Escape the Day started their journey in 2007, as Mindscape. When releasing their first EP, Mindscape, in 2008, they received immediate recognition over the internet. After the departure of the screamer Sebastian Jarfelt, the band looked for a new screamer, but never found anyone suitable for their music. In the process of looking for a screamer, they recruited a female vocalist, Maria Petersèn, to give the band two distinctive lead singers that we're able to carry the songs.

The line up changes. When spending time in the studio it was clear that some changes had to be made in order to reinvent the sound of the band. They came across the very young screamer Jonas Jenelin, who made an direct impact to the sound, with his style of screaming, giving the music what it needed and leading Mindscape into Escape the Day.

Escape the Day (2009–present)

In 2011, Maria Petersèn left the band to pursue her dream, as a Musical Artist. Through a friend of the band, Angeline Stenbock came in and completely changed the script. With a voice that has its roots in rhythm and blues, soul and gospel, Angeline changed the sound of the band even more.

Niklas Jonsson on drums, left the band in 2011. Neil Grant, an experienced drummer from Scotland, was hired to replace Niklas. Neil came in with a very dynamic drumming style that he's developed for over 20 years. Neil immediately got accepted and came along very well with the rest of the band.

In 2011, after several lineup changes, Escape the Day decided to go on hiatus.

After one year of hiatus, Escape the Day returned in 2012, with new members and a new sound. They returned with two new singles, "Turn Back Time" and "As We Were Once", which were both recorded for the video game Rock Band 3.

Escape the Day released their first full album, Into Inception, in 2016. Before the release of their debut album, founding member Patrick Möhlenbrock decided to leave the band.

On August 12, 2016, Sebastian Ekstrand announced the release of his solo single "Come To Me".

Musical Style

Escape the Day's sound is similar to bands, such as Dead by April, and Amaranthe. Their sound is Melodic Metalcore, while blending Rock and Pop with electronic music. The band has described their sound as "90's Dance-Trance scene blended with Metal and a slight touch of Rock and Pop."
